polyamide technical
Polyamide is a class of plastics and fibers—think of it as long chains of repeating chemical links (like a beaded necklace)—that includes well-known materials such as nylon and other engineered nylons used in clothing, automotive parts, electronics, and industrial components. It matters to investors because polyamides are a basic industrial input: changes in their cost, availability, regulation or recyclability can affect manufacturers’ margins, product performance and supply chains, making them a driver of earnings and capital spending in many sectors.
feedstock technical
Feedstock is the raw material—such as crude oil, natural gas, agricultural crops, or recycled plastics—used as the primary input to make fuels, chemicals, plastics, or other industrial products; think of it as the ingredients you put into a factory recipe. For investors, feedstock matters because its price, supply stability and quality directly shape producers’ costs, profit margins and ability to meet demand, so shifts in feedstock markets can alter company earnings and valuations.
base resin technical
Base resin is the primary raw plastic material — the polymer pellets produced by chemical plants that are melted, mixed with additives, and formed into consumer goods, packaging, and industrial parts. For investors, base resin is like a key ingredient cost: its price, quality and availability directly affect manufacturers’ production costs, product prices and profit margins, so shifts in resin markets can signal supply-chain risks or margin pressure for companies that make or use plastics.

DALLAS--(BUSINESS WIRE)-- Celanese Corporation (NYSE: CE), a global specialty materials and chemical company, today announced a price increase for a range of polyamide products in response to various factors, including rising energy and feedstock costs. In these dynamic conditions Celanese is well positioned to support our valued customers with regional supply chains and manufacturing capabilities. The price increases will be effective February 1, 2026, or as contracts otherwise allow. Additionally, individual grades may be subject to higher increases than specified below.

Base Resin

Brand / Material Type

Price Increase

 

 

Americas ($/kg)

EMEA (€/kg)

Polyamide-6

Zytel®, Frianyl®, Celanyl®, Minlon®, CoolPoly® and Ecomid®

0.25

0.25

Polyamide-6,6

Zytel®, Frianyl®, Celanyl®, Minlon®, CoolPoly® and Ecomid®

0.20

0.20

About Celanese

Celanese is a global leader in chemistry, producing specialty material solutions used across most major industries and consumer applications. Our businesses use our chemistry, technology and commercial expertise to create value for our customers, employees and shareholders. We support sustainability by responsibly managing the materials we create and growing our portfolio of sustainable products to meet customer and societal demand. We strive to make a positive impact in our communities and to foster inclusivity across our teams. Celanese Corporation is a Fortune 500 company that employs more than 11,000 employees worldwide with 2024 net sales of $10.3 billion.
